Gramática

Incorrect use of adjectives or adverbs

× Well, I do not like painting because I'm not very passion and I find it difficult to focus for a long time.

Well, I do not like painting because I'm not very passionate and I find it difficult to focus for a long time.

The word 'passion' is a noun, but here an adjective is needed to describe the subject 'I'. The correct adjective form is 'passionate'. Using the correct adjective improves sentence clarity and grammatical correctness.

Incorrect use of pronouns

× Also I prefer other creative activities like writing or photography which suits my interest better.

Also I prefer other creative activities like writing or photography which suit my interests better.

The relative pronoun 'which' refers to 'activities', which is plural, so the verb should be 'suit' instead of 'suits'. Also, 'interest' should be plural 'interests' to match the plural subject 'activities'. This ensures subject-verb agreement and correct pronoun reference.

Incorrect use of prepositions

× To be honestly, I'm not really an art lover so I'm not very eager to learn more about it.

To be honest, I'm not really an art lover so I'm not very eager to learn more about it.

The phrase 'To be honestly' is incorrect; the correct expression is 'To be honest'. 'Honestly' is an adverb, but here an adjective phrase 'to be honest' is used as a fixed expression to introduce a statement.
